Key Market Indicators

Nigerian fuel exports are projected to decline to approximately 628 cubic meters by 2028, down from 694 cubic meters in 2023. This represents an average annual decrease of 1.6%. Over the long term, the country's fuel supply has been shrinking significantly, with a 30.6% year-on-year decline observed since 2002. On the import side, Nigeria's fuel imports remained steady at close to 28 cubic meters in both 2019 and 2020, showing no change year over year. However, the long-term trend indicates a sharp decline in demand, with Nigerian fuel imports having decreased by 50.3% annually since 2013.
